Khalawa (Police Abadi) in context

With 7,612 people at the 2011 Census, Khalawa (Police Abadi) was the 3rd most populous of its district's 711 villages, above the district average of 1,478.

Literacy stood at 81.25%, 19.5 points above the district's rural average of 61.78%.

33.7% of the population were recorded as workers, 16.6 points below the district's rural rate.
